当前位置:首页 > 行业动态 > 正文

如何有效利用免费图片CDN服务提升网站性能?

免费图片CDN是一种网络服务,它允许用户将图片存储在远程服务器上,并通过内容分发网络(CDN)快速、可靠地传输给终端用户。这有助于提高网站性能,降低带宽成本,并确保全球范围内的高速访问。

免费图片CDN(内容分发网络)服务可以极大地提高图片加载速度,优化用户体验,并降低服务器压力,以下是一些详细的免费图片CDN服务介绍:

如何有效利用免费图片CDN服务提升网站性能?  第1张

1、七牛云CDN

服务描述:七牛云是一个国内知名的CDN服务提供商,其免费CDN服务可以通过在边缘服务器上缓存图片来减少加载时间,使用七牛云需要注册账号并进行简单的配置,通过CNAME域名解析将域名映射到七牛提供的地址。

优点:提供免费的CDN服务,能有效提高图片加载速度和网站访问速率,支持https访问,保障数据传输安全。

缺点:默认不能加载http资源,若网站使用https,则需要进行相应的SSL证书配置。

2、Jetpack Site Accelerator

服务描述:由Automattic提供的Jetpack CDN能优化图像加载并提供全球服务器上的静态文件加速服务,它适用于任何域名下的图片,并免费为其提供全球CDN加速服务。

优点:全球分布的服务器加速图片加载,支持https访问,并可处理大厂域名下的图片,还提供图像动态压缩功能,优化图片大小。

缺点:存在无法删除缓存图片的问题,可能不适合用于存储隐私图片,有滥用风险,可能会导致图片加速被官方禁用。

3、GitHub+jsDelivr+PicGo

服务描述:通过GitHub存储图片,并利用jsDelivr的CDN加速功能以及PicGo上传工具,可以搭建个人免费的CDN图床,这种方式适合开发者和博客作者,直接在Markdown中引入URL即可。

优点:基于开源免费平台,无成本提供稳定的图片CDN服务,适合国内用户,因为jsDelivr提供了中国大陆与海外的免费CDN服务解决方案。

缺点:国内访问GitHub的速度可能较慢,且需要一定的技术基础来设置和克隆jsDelivr的GitHub仓库。

4、自制GitHub CDN

服务描述:用户可以自行在GitHub上创建仓库,通过jsDelivr或其它相似服务为图片提供CDN加速,这个过程涉及克隆GitHub仓库到本地、上传文件至GitHub仓库,并自定义发布版本号。

优点:完全免费且自定义程度高,允许用户控制CDN的几乎每个环节,适合不敏感的公共图片分发。

缺点:对于初学者来说,设置过程可能较为复杂,面向国内用户时,GitHub的访问速度可能会受限。

选择合适的免费图片CDN服务时,您应考虑您的技术能力、网站的需求以及对安全性和稳定性的要求,若您是开发者并且熟悉Git和GitHub操作,那么GitHub+jsDelivr+PicGo可能是一个非常好的选择,如果您希望无技术门槛地快速使用CDN,则七牛云或Jetpack Site Accelerator可能更加合适,建议在决定之前,仔细阅读每个服务的详细文档,并了解自己网站的真实需求。

0